HOPWA housing must carry a VAWA lease term or addendum, the notice and certification form at four junctures, and a bifurcation grace period of no less than 90 days and no more than one year

The VAWA requirements of 24 CFR part 5 subpart L apply to housing assisted with HOPWA funds for acquisition, rehabilitation, conversion, lease and repair of facilities, new construction and operating costs, and to project-based, sponsor-based and tenant-based rental assistance and community residences; they do not apply to short-term supported housing except that no individual may be denied admission to or removed from it because the individual is or has been a victim. The grantee is responsible for ensuring that each project sponsor, or itself where it administers directly, sets a policy determining the reasonable grace period for remaining persons in the unit to establish HOPWA eligibility or find alternative housing -- NO LESS THAN 90 CALENDAR DAYS AND NO MORE THAN ONE YEAR from the date of bifurcation of a lease -- provides the notice of occupancy rights and certification form at the times listed in 574.604(d), adopts and administers an emergency transfer plan developed under 24 CFR 5.2005(e), and maintains the confidentiality of documentation submitted with transfer requests and of each tenant's housing location. The grantee or project sponsor must also ensure the housing or facility owner or manager develops and uses a VAWA lease term or addendum incorporating the requirements that apply to it, which must provide that the tenant may terminate the lease without penalty on qualifying for an emergency transfer. Housing assistance and supportive services continue for the remaining persons throughout the grace period, and they must be told its duration.
